CM of Odisha praises PM Narendra Modi

Chief Minister of Odisha Naveen Patnaik praises Prime Minister Narendra Modi and rated 8 out of 10 regarding different aspects of governing at the national level. I would rate the Prime Minister at an eight out of ten for his accomplishments in the realm of foreign policy and various other areas. Additionally, there appears to be a decrease in corruption within this administration. Mr. Patnaik expressed his opinion, stating that Mr. Modi has been instrumental in combating corruption and is making dedicated efforts to serve our nation's citizens. This assessment was provided by Mr. Patnaik during the Odisha Literary Festival, which was hosted by an English news publication.

We maintain a friendly rapport with the Central government, and it is only natural that we aspire for the progress of our State. Mr. Patnaik emphasized the significance of securing the Central government's collaboration in our state's development. When I assumed office in the early 2000s, we were well aware of the poverty that plagued Odisha. Initially, my focus was on combating corruption, and subsequently, we encountered a devastating super cyclone. Our efforts in disaster management proved to be quite effective.

Over the years, we have made significant strides in the fields of agriculture, education, industry, and healthcare," stated Mr. Patnaik. The Chief Minister of Odisha expressed his endorsement of the women's reservation Bill. He noted that his late father, Biju Patnaik, had initiated a 33% reservation for women in local bodies, which has now been increased to 50%. Additionally, the party has allocated 33% of seats for women in Parliamentary elections at the party level. They have also implemented the Mission Shakti program, benefiting seven million women by empowering them economically and socially.


Mr. Patnaik also mentioned that his party is prepared for Assembly and Lok Sabha elections at any time. While the Biju Janata Dal (BJD) maintains a neutral stance between the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) and the Congress, it has occasionally supported the NDA during crucial moments, such as when the ruling alliance faced a shortage of majority in the Rajya Sabha during the passage of certain bills.
